DTC B15C2: Speed Signal Malfunction: Procedure
- CHECK VEHICLE SENSOR (OPERATION CHECK)
- Enter the "Vehicle Sensors" screen. Refer to Check GPS & Vehicle Sensors in Operation Check . Refer to OPERATION CHECK .
- While driving the vehicle, compare the "SPD" indicator to the reading on the speedometer. Check if these readings are almost equal.
OK
The readings are almost equal.
NG → See step 2
OK → See step 4
- CHECK HARNESS AND CONNECTOR (DISPLAY AND NAVIGATION MODULE DISPLAY - JUNCTION BLOCK)
- Disconnect the J100 display and navigation module display connector.
- Disconnect the J34 combination meter assembly connector.
- Measure the resistance according to the value(s) in the table below.
Standard Resistance
Tester Connection Condition Specified Condition J100-18 (SPD) - J34-5 (+S) Always Below 1 Ω
NG → REPAIR OR REPLACE HARNESS OR CONNECTOR
OK: Go to next step
- INSPECT COMBINATION METER ASSEMBLY (OUTPUT WAVEFORM)
- Reconnect the J34 combination meter assembly.
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
- Check the output waveform.
- Connect an oscilloscope to terminal J100-18 (SPD) and body ground.
- Turn the engine switch on (IG).
- Turn a wheel slowly.
- Check the signal waveform according to the condition(s) in the table below.
Item Condition Measurement terminal J100-18 (SPD) - Body ground Tool setting 5 V/DIV., 20 ms./DIV. Vehicle condition Wheel being rotated TEXT IN ILLUSTRATION*1 Front view of wire harness connector
(to Display and Navigation Module Display)OK
The waveform is similar to that shown in the illustration.
HINT:
When the system is functioning normally, one wheel revolution generates 4 pulses. As the vehicle speed increases, the width indicated by (A) in the illustration narrows.
NG → See step 5
OK → See step 4
